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Форум: "Базы";
Текущий архив: 2007.04.22;
Скачать: [xml.tar.bz2];

Вниз

Хранение графических файлов в БД   Найти похожие ветки 

 
Dyakon_Frost ©   (2007-01-31 17:30) [0]

Здравствуйте!

У меня есть проблема:
Используя ClientDataSet, создаю бд. В ней должно быть предусмотрено поле для хранения jpg, bmp. Возник вопрос - какой формат поля дожен быть, чтобы в последствии была возможность отображать картинку в DBImage? И мне интересно, каким образом будет хранится картинка - т.е. в самой базе .xml .cds или просто будет ссылку на папку в которой хранится картинка?

Заранее благодарен!


 
Ega23 ©   (2007-01-31 17:37) [1]

ftBLOB


 
Dyakon_Frost ©   (2007-01-31 17:43) [2]

Создал поле Photo1  и выставил ему ftBlob, но в самой бд, во время исполнения, нет возможности заполнить это поле! Каким образом занасить в него данные?


 
Ega23 ©   (2007-01-31 17:45) [3]

Edit;
TBLOBField(FieldByName(...)).LoadFromStream(...);
Post;


?


 
Dyakon_Frost ©   (2007-01-31 18:20) [4]

Спасибо попробовал! Но получается хранить только в формате bmp, с jpg вылитает ошибка, но они получаются объемными, решил просто хранить линки на гр.файлы.

Спасибо за помощь!


 
Dyakon_Frost ©   (2007-01-31 18:28) [5]

Ага! С jpg тож получилось. Есть резон хранить в бд! Ток вот интересно будет ли возрастать время загрузки по мере увеличения количества картинок?


 
Ega23 ©   (2007-02-01 08:31) [6]


> Ток вот интересно будет ли возрастать время загрузки по
> мере увеличения количества картинок?
>


Проверь. Загрузи в цикле одну и ту же картинку 5000 раз. И посмотри.


 
Виталий Панасенко ©   (2007-02-01 09:37) [7]

И, желательно, размером "метров" 100 и больше..


 
Val ©   (2007-02-01 14:43) [8]

время загрузки чего? очевидно, что не нужно подтягивать картинку в основном запросе, при выборке даже 10 записей. тяните ее из базы доп. запросом тогда, когда пользователь каким-то образом изъявит желание ее посмотреть...



Страницы: 1 вся ветка

Форум: "Базы";
Текущий архив: 2007.04.22;
Скачать: [xml.tar.bz2];

Наверх




Память: 0.46 MB
Время: 0.051 c
3-1170216939
Tex
2007-01-31 07:15
2007.04.22
Vertical scroll в DbGrid


3-1170747668
RomanH
2007-02-06 10:41
2007.04.22
SQL-запрос


2-1175254920
Alex_C
2007-03-30 15:42
2007.04.22
При FreeLibrary( hDLL ) основное окно проги пропадает


2-1175339458
Ezorcist
2007-03-31 15:10
2007.04.22
Как послать форме message и отреагировать на него?


4-1164549484
Чапаев
2006-11-26 16:58
2007.04.22
Получить токен SYSTEM





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ский